Food Nucleotide Market in South Korea Trends and Forecast
The future of the food nucleotide market in South Korea looks promising with opportunities in the adenosine monophosphate (AMP), thymidine monophosphate (TMP), cytidine monophosphate (CMP), guanosine monophosphate (GMP), and uridine monophosphate (UMP) markets. The global food nucleotide market is expected to reach an estimated $766.9 million by 2031 with a CAGR of 5.3% from 2026 to 2035. The food nucleotide market in South Korea is also forecasted to witness strong growth over the forecast period. The major drivers for this market are the rising demand for nucleotides in nutritional applications, the development of biotechnologies combined with increasing consumer awareness, as well as the increasing popularity of convenience food and growing use of nucleotides in baby feeding applications worldwide.• Lucintel forecasts that, within the class category, pyrimidines is expected to witness a higher growth over the forecast period.

The challenges in the food nucleotide market in South Korea are:
• Regulatory Complexity: Navigating strict and evolving food safety regulations can be challenging for market players. Compliance requires significant investment in testing, documentation, and quality assurance processes, which can delay product launches and increase costs. Additionally, regulatory uncertainties may hinder innovation and limit market entry for smaller companies, impacting overall industry growth.
• High Production Costs: The synthesis and extraction of nucleotides involve complex, resource-intensive processes, leading to high manufacturing costs. These costs are further affected by fluctuating raw material prices and energy expenses. Consequently, companies face pressure to balance quality with affordability, which can limit profit margins and restrict price competitiveness in the market.
• Supply Chain Disruptions: Global supply chain disruptions, such as geopolitical tensions, pandemics, or logistical issues, can hinder the procurement of raw materials and distribution channels. These disruptions threaten product availability and increase costs, impacting profitability and customer satisfaction. Companies must develop resilient supply chain strategies to mitigate these risks and ensure consistent market supply.
